Servers Alive is a server monitoring software that checks network servers and services to ensure they are operating correctly. It pings servers and can send alerts if they go down.

Talky is a free, open source video conferencing software. It allows for seamless video calls and screen sharing between remote teams. As an alternative to proprietary options, Talky focuses on privacy, security, and customizability.
